Description

Charming stone-built character cottage **dating back to 1846**, beautifully presented throughout and offered for sale with **no onward chain**, making it an ideal opportunity for buyers looking to move quickly.

This attractive home will appeal to a wide range of purchasers, particularly **first-time buyers looking for something unique** and **downsizers seeking a low-maintenance yet characterful property**, all within a convenient and well-connected location.

Internally, the property seamlessly blends period charm with modern living, boasting a spacious open-plan lounge/dining room with feature log burner, a stylish fitted kitchen, and two well-proportioned bedrooms, all finished to a high standard throughout.

Externally, the property benefits from a **pleasant front garden incorporating a decked seating area and artificial lawn**, ideal for outdoor dining and relaxing. To the rear, there is a **low-maintenance enclosed courtyard/yard with useful rear access**.

The property is conveniently situated within easy reach of a range of local amenities, including shops, cafes and transport links, making it well suited for commuters. There are also excellent nearby road and rail connections, providing straightforward access to surrounding areas and Liverpool city centre.

Ground Floor -

Entrance Vestibule - 1.50m x 2.34m (4'11 x 7'8) - A practical and welcoming entrance space featuring vinyl flooring, ideal for coats, shoes and everyday storage. wooden framed frosted door leads through into the main living accommodation, allowing natural light to filter through while maintaining separation from the main living space, storage space, wooden framed frosted window to front elevation.

Living Room - 4.19m x 3.66m (13'9 x 12'0) - A beautifully presented and inviting principal reception room, positioned to the front of the property. A large UPVC double glazed window provides excellent natural light, enhancing the sense of space. The room is finished with modern décor and features a focal point fireplace with log burner set against a stylish chimney breast, creating a cosy yet contemporary feel. Open plan access through to the dining room makes this an ideal space for both relaxing and entertaining.

Dining Room - 2.92m x 3.35m (9'7 x 11'0) - A generous and versatile dining area, perfectly positioned to the rear of the living room. Offering ample space for a family dining table and additional furniture, this room is ideal for entertaining guests or everyday family use. The staircase rises to the first floor, useful under stairs storage cupboard and there is direct access through to the kitchen, creating a practical and sociable layout.

Kitchen - 2.01m x 2.41m (6'7 x 7'11) - A well-appointed and stylish kitchen fitted with a range of modern wall and base units complemented by solid wood work surfaces. Incorporating an integrated oven and gas hob with extractor hood above, along with space for additional appliances. A window to the rear elevation provides natural light, while the layout maximises both storage and workspace, making it a highly functional area.

First Floor -

Landing - 1.63m x 2.97m (5'4 x 9'9) - Providing access to all first floor accommodation, with a light and airy feel, carpeted stairs, loft access.

Bedroom One - 3.68m x 4.27m (12'01 x 14'12) - A spacious and beautifully presented double bedroom located to the front of the property. Featuring a large window allowing for plenty of natural light, the room offers ample space for wardrobes and additional bedroom furniture. Finished in a modern colour scheme, creating a calm and comfortable environment.

Bedroom Two - 3.33m x 2.49m (10'11 x 8'2) - A well-presented second bedroom, currently arranged as a comfortable single room. Ideal for a child’s bedroom, guest room or home office, the space is tastefully decorated and benefits from useful alcove storage, making it both practical and versatile.

Bathroom - 1.83m x 2.62m (6'19 x 8'7) - A contemporary bathroom fitted with a three-piece suite comprising a panelled bath with shower over and glass screen, pedestal wash hand basin and WC. Finished with modern tiling and contrasting décor, with a window providing natural light and ventilation, airing cupboard.

Externally -

Front Garden - A particularly attractive feature of the property, the front garden has been designed for ease of maintenance and enjoyment. It incorporates an artificial lawn alongside a raised decked seating area—ideal for outdoor dining, entertaining or relaxing in the warmer months. Enclosed by fencing, providing a good degree of privacy.

Rear Yard - An enclosed and low-maintenance rear courtyard/yard with the added benefit of rear access, offering a practical outdoor space for storage or day-to-day use.
